2. Homebase — good free plan for a single location

Homebase has a generous free plan for one location and includes basic time tracking, with paid tiers from about $24.95/location/month. Great for a single site; costs multiply once you add locations.

3. Deputy — robust scheduling, priced per user

Deputy is a strong scheduling and time-and-attendance platform from about $4.99/user/month, with a 31-day trial. Feature-rich, but per-user pricing scales with every hire.
